◆ addPPObjConss()
|
static |
add cuts based on the last objective function of the pricing problems, which did not yield any new columns (stating that the reduced cost are non-negative)
- Parameters
-
scip SCIP data structure sepa separator basis ppnumber number of pricing problem dualsolconv dual solution corresponding to convexity constraint newcuts add cut to newcuts in sepadata? (otherwise add it just to the cutpool) probing add cut to probing LP?
Definition at line 709 of file sepa_basis.c.

◆ initConvObj()
|
static |
Initialize objective as convex combination of so-called face objective function and original objective function
- Parameters
-
origscip original SCIP data structure sepadata separator data structure origsol current original solution convex convex coefficient to initialize objective genericconv was convex coefficient calculated generically?
Definition at line 1000 of file sepa_basis.c.
